Dedicated or shared hosting, which one is right for you? If this is your first website and it’s relatively small, a virtual shared server is probably good for now. If you’re moving a large website which already gets thousands or millions of views, shared probably won’t cut it. The bigger your site, or your plans, the more you should consider dedicated hosting.
Look at backup hosts if you run into unfavorable services of a web host. This makes it so you can quickly switch hosting providers without a lot of downtime if the problems persist or become too much of a burden.
Be sure that you register your domain’s name using a different company than your web host in case there’s some kind of disagreement between the two of you. This way you can still have the domain name, and can put the site on a different server. If you register your domain through the same company that provides your web hosting, you may lose control of the name in such circumstances.
If a hosting package says they offer unlimited services, consider their statements carefully. For instance, if a web host provides infinite disk space, there could be limitations on what file types are allowed. Besides, unlimited bandwidth can mean you have to pay an extra fee. Be sure to understand all of the terms and conditions of these unlimited deals so that you can make a very educated decision.

A free web hosting service is a good way to save money. If you do so, you may have ads pop up on your web site, and you will not have as much space for your files. If you need to maintain a professional look for your website, though, avoid this kind of web hosting.
Check to see if the host you are interested in offers a money back guarantee. If you become unhappy with your provider, what are the consequences of canceling your service? This is a question you must be able to answer from your contract. You can have a reasonable expectation to be able to cancel within the first month of your contract. Some web hosts may not really provide service that is as good as their advertisements might lead you to believe.
A free hosting provider will only be valuable to you if it can meet all of your needs. Most free hosts require your site to carry ads. Moreover, you usually have no input as to the advertisements that will appear. Random ads on a site can make it appear unprofessional.
